    In episode 66 of The Rebuilt Man podcast, Coach Frank Rich shares 4 practical tips and steps to take to heal your brain from the damaging effects of pornography addiction. Frank emphasizes the importance of having a plan, being intentional, and being consistent over time.

    The four tips are:

    1. Dopamine Detox: For 30 to 60 days, avoid activities that cause massive spikes in dopamine, such as social media, pornography, video games, and high-sugar foods. After a few weeks, introduce healthy ways to stimulate dopamine, like pursuing challenging activities.

    1. Learn New Skills: Engage in activities that challenge you, such as learning a musical instrument, a new sport, or a new language. This stimulates neuroplasticity, allowing the brain to create new neural pathways.

    1. Gratitude Practice: Start each day by writing down three to four things you're grateful for. This practice releases dopamine, serotonin, and oxytocin, leading to a more positive outlook and healing effects on the brain.

    1. Serve Others: Actively look for opportunities to serve and love others, as this counteracts the selfishness that can result from pornography addiction and helps rewire the brain towards empathy and connection.

    In episode 64 of The Rebuilt Man, Coach Frank Rich discusses how to effectively manage and prioritize time and schedule while in porn addiction recovery. He emphasizes the importance of being intentional about managing time and executing necessary tasks for freedom. Frank shares three principles for protective time management: tomorrow begins today, combining digital and daily planners, and prioritizing recovery work as self-care. He also provides practical tips for planning evenings and setting up for success the next day. By implementing these principles, individuals can break free from addiction and live a fulfilling life.

    Takeaways

    • Being intentional about managing time is crucial for breaking free from addiction.

    • Tomorrow begins today: plan and prioritize tasks for the next day before going to bed.

    • Combining digital and daily planners helps in organizing and executing tasks effectively.

    • Prioritize recovery work as self-care and make it the most important thing in your life.

    • Establish an evening routine that sets you up for success the next day.
